python scripts/validate_digest_ownership.pyThe gate validates the reviewed digest-boundary inventory in
DIGEST_OWNERSHIP.md. It distinguishes full
GovEngine-owned payloads that must be recomputed from SCLite/host-owned
delegated digests, reference-only bindings, and digests produced by GovEngine.
It runs as part of release readiness and fails if an entry has an invalid mode,
duplicate binding id, or claims GovEngine recomputation of a SCLite-owned
payload.

scripts/validate_v1_freeze.py compares the wheel-shipped compatibility
manifest with the exact facade exports and every locally declared v1 schema
constant. scripts/generate_conformance_corpus.py --check verifies all 33
checked-in JSON cases are reproducible. tests/test_conformance_corpus.py
executes GovEngine-owned cases; RExecOp's
scripts/validate_governance_conformance.py consumes the same installed
corpus and executes runtime-owned atomic claim cases.
tests/test_security_properties.py adds bounded property coverage. It is not
unbounded fuzzing or an availability benchmark.
scripts/validate_workflow_security.py rejects any action not pinned to a full
commit SHA and verifies the dependency-audit, CodeQL and manual OIDC/attested
PyPI workflow invariants.
scripts/validate_v1_security_review.py validates the independent review
record structurally in normal CI. Release/publish mode adds
--require-independent, which fails until an external reviewer records an
immutable reviewed commit and zero open P0/P1 findings.
scripts/validate_rc_window.py binds 1.0.0rc1 to the frozen v1 manifest,
conformance manifest and policy reason-code registry source. Drift requires a
new RC version and record; the gate cannot be refreshed silently under rc1.
The checked-in record is prepared, not an active public observation window.
After publication, --require-published requires public evidence and an
observation end exactly seven days after publication. Stable promotion uses
--require-completed, which rejects completion before that timestamp.
These scripts are local verification helpers. They never execute work, contact targets, append audit records, rewrite ledgers, create runner requests, or validate SCLite canonicalization. They summarize already-bounded GovEngine records only.

Development audit ledger verification:
python scripts/verify_audit_ledger.py /path/to/audit-ledger.jsonlInput is a JSONL file containing AuditLedgerEntry records created by the
development JsonlAuditLedgerAdapter or an equivalent bounded local fixture.
The script reads and verifies sequence, previous-entry digest, and entry digest
continuity. Malformed JSONL, tamper, deleted-line, restarted-chain, empty, or
invalid-limit cases fail closed. Output omits raw records and reports only
status, reason code, blockers, checked entry count, last entry id, and the
fixed writes: none non-claim.
Stable exit codes for both helpers:
0: verified.1: verification failed or failed closed on invalid/tampered input.2: CLI/input handling error such as unreadable JSON or invalid read limit.

A maintainer must explicitly confirm that there are no open P0/P1 security findings in the tracked issue/security-review source before approving a release. If any P0/P1 finding is open, the release gate is blocked even when tests pass.
Downstream compatibility is release engineering evidence, not a runtime import path. GovEngine production code must not import Ravenclaw, Tecrax, or other host runtimes.
- SCLite released-line smoke: local or CI gate. Install the currently supported
sclite-corepackage range and run public truth, release readiness, full pytest, clean install, and package smoke. This is required for release approval. - SCLite edge smoke: optional CI or manual pre-release gate during coordinated SCLite/GovEngine waves. It must run against an immutable full commit SHA, but failures should block only coordinated dependency updates, not ordinary patch releases unless the release target explicitly consumes main.
- Ravenclaw or other host contract smoke: external/manual gate owned by the host runtime. It should validate package consumption and contract adapters outside GovEngine production imports. Host failures become release risk evidence, not justification to add host semantics to GovEngine core.

These checks do not prove:
- live subprocess execution safety;
- authorization to test live targets;
- production deployment readiness;
- protocol adapter correctness;
- Logdash UI behavior;
- that compact OODA receipt summaries are a substitute for raw forensic logs;
- that demo digest signatures are production signatures, identity proof, or PKI validation.
GovEngine is currently a reusable governed-execution helper layer, not a full autonomous runtime. The kernel ships no live subprocess backend by default; optional live backends remain host-owned and policy-gated.
